Distributed Simulation (Computer Science & Engineering)

Distributed Simulation (Computer Science & Engineering) pdf epub mobi txt 电子书 下载 2026

出版者:CRC Press
作者:John A. Hamilton
出品人:
页数:416
译者:
出版时间:1997-03-12
价格:USD 134.95
装帧:Hardcover
isbn号码:9780849325908
丛书系列:
图书标签:
  • 分布式模拟
  • 计算机科学
  • 工程学
  • 建模与仿真
  • 并行计算
  • 高性能计算
  • 网络模拟
  • 算法
  • 系统仿真
  • 离散事件模拟
想要找书就要到 图书目录大全
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

Simulation is a multi-disciplinary field, and significant simulation research is dispersed across multiple fields of study. Distributed computer systems, software design methods, and new simulation techniques offer synergistic multipliers when joined together in a distributed simulation. Systems of most interest to the simulation practitioner are often the most difficult to model and implement. "Distributed Simulation" brings together the many complex technologies for distributed simulation. There is strong emphasis on emerging simulation methodologies, including object-oriented, multilevel, and multi-resolution simulation. Finally, one concise text provides a strong foundation for the development of high fidelity simulations in heterogeneous distributed computing environments!

《分布式系统:概念、设计与实现》 本书深入探讨分布式系统的核心概念、设计原理以及实际实现的关键技术。分布式系统作为现代计算的基石,支撑着从互联网服务到高性能计算的广泛应用,理解其运作机制对于任何现代计算机科学与工程领域的专业人士都至关重要。 第一部分:基础概念与模型 本部分将从分布式系统的基本定义和目标出发,逐步引入分布式计算的理论基石。我们将探讨分布式系统的核心挑战,如并发性、故障容忍性、一致性、可扩展性以及安全性。通过分析不同分布式系统模型,包括客户端-服务器模型、点对点模型,以及更复杂的对等网络和多层架构,读者将建立起对分布式系统多样化结构的初步认识。我们还将深入研究分布式系统中的时间模型(逻辑时钟、物理时钟)及其对系统行为分析的重要性,以及分布式环境下的进程通信机制(远程过程调用RPC、消息队列)和数据复制策略。 第二部分:核心设计原理 本部分聚焦于构建健壮、高效分布式系统的关键设计原则。我们将详细阐述分布式一致性问题,深入分析Paxos、Raft等共识算法的原理、优缺点及其在实际应用中的权衡。同时,我们会探讨分布式事务的处理,包括两阶段提交(2PC)等协议,以及其面临的挑战和替代方案。为了应对不断增长的数据量和用户需求,可扩展性是分布式系统的另一个核心考量。本部分将介绍水平扩展和垂直扩展的策略,以及负载均衡、分片(Sharding)和数据分区等技术。此外,容错和可用性是分布式系统不可或缺的特性。我们将研究不同的故障检测方法(心跳、超时),以及故障恢复策略,包括冗余、备份和优雅降级。 第三部分:实现技术与实践 本部分将从理论走向实践,介绍实现分布式系统的关键技术和工具。我们将深入了解分布式存储系统,包括键值存储(如Redis、DynamoDB)、列式存储(如Cassandra)以及分布式文件系统(如HDFS)。同时,分布式数据库系统,包括关系型和NoSQL数据库在分布式环境下的设计与挑战也将被详细解析。消息队列(如Kafka、RabbitMQ)作为异步通信和解耦的关键组件,其架构、工作原理和应用场景将得到深入探讨。我们还将研究分布式任务调度和编排工具,如Kubernetes和Apache Mesos,它们在管理大规模分布式应用部署和运维方面发挥着核心作用。此外,微服务架构作为一种流行的分布式系统设计范式,其优势、挑战以及如何进行服务发现、API网关管理和分布式追踪也将得到介绍。 第四部分:高级主题与未来趋势 本部分将触及分布式系统更高级的议题,并展望未来的发展方向。我们将深入研究分布式系统的安全性问题,包括身份认证、访问控制、数据加密以及防止分布式拒绝服务攻击(DDoS)。针对性能优化,我们将探讨缓存策略、网络优化技术以及分布式并行计算模型。此外,事件驱动架构和流式处理系统(如Apache Flink、Spark Streaming)作为处理实时数据的关键技术,其设计理念和应用前景将得到探讨。最后,本书还将简要介绍与分布式系统相关的其他新兴领域,如区块链技术、边缘计算以及服务网格(Service Mesh)等,为读者提供更广阔的视野。 目标读者: 本书适合计算机科学与工程专业的本科生、研究生,以及从事分布式系统开发、架构设计和运维的工程师。具备一定的操作系统、计算机网络和数据结构基础知识的学习者将能更好地掌握本书内容。 学习价值: 通过学习本书,读者将能够: 深刻理解分布式系统的基本概念、原理和挑战。 掌握构建健壮、可扩展和高可用性分布式系统的设计模式和技术。 熟悉当前主流的分布式系统实现技术、工具和框架。 培养分析和解决复杂分布式系统问题的能力。 为进一步研究分布式系统前沿技术打下坚实基础。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.wenda123.org All Rights Reserved. 图书目录大全 版权所有